What Is the FRCEM Examination?

The Fellowship of the Royal College of Emergency Medicine (FRCEM) is a postgraduate qualification awarded by the Royal College of Emergency Medicine in the United Kingdom. It is designed for doctors who wish to develop their careers in Emergency Medicine and demonstrate the knowledge, clinical judgment, and decision-making skills expected of senior emergency physicians.

Unlike many professional exams, FRCEM isn't a single test. Instead, candidates complete different assessments throughout their training pathway.

These assessments are designed to evaluate:

  • Clinical reasoning

  • Emergency patient management

  • Evidence-based decision making

  • Communication skills

  • Professionalism

  • Safe clinical practice

Rather than focusing on memorising facts, the examinations assess whether you can apply medical knowledge in real clinical situations.

This practical approach is one reason why the FRCEM qualification is highly respected both within the UK and internationally.

How Does FRCEM Registration Work?

Registering for the examination is usually straightforward, but many candidates leave it until the final day.

A better approach is to complete your application as soon as registration opens.

Before applying, make sure you have:

  • An active RCEM account

  • Proof of eligibility if required

  • Updated personal details

  • Payment method ready

  • Enough time to review your application before submission

Double-checking your application may seem like a small step, but correcting mistakes after submission isn't always possible.

When Should You Start Preparing?

There's no universal study timeline because every doctor's experience is different.

Someone working full-time in Emergency Medicine may need less preparation than someone returning after a career break.

However, many successful candidates begin structured revision around three to six months before their exam.

A balanced preparation plan often includes:

  • Reading the RCEM curriculum

  • Studying national emergency medicine guidelines

  • Completing question banks regularly

  • Reviewing previous weak areas

  • Practising clinical communication

  • Taking timed mock exams

Rather than aiming for long study sessions every weekend, many candidates find that one to two focused hours each day is easier to maintain over several months.

This approach reduces burnout while improving long-term retention.
